About Lauren Lane
Lauren Lane (born February 2, 1961) is an American film, television, stage actress, and professor. She is best known for her role as C.C. Babcock on The Nanny (1993–1999). == Life and career == Lane was born in Oklahoma City, Oklahoma, and raised in Arlington, Texas. She attended Lamar High School and received a Bachelor of Fine Arts degree from the University of Texas at Arlington. Lane also earned a Master's degree in the advanced training program at the American Conservatory Theater in San Francisco. In 2013, she briefly taught at Carnegie Mellon University. As of April 2026, Lane is on the faculty of the Department of Theatre and Dance at Texas State University in San Marcos, which she joined in 2004. Lane married businessman David Wilkins in 1998. They divorced in 2009. Together they have a daughter, Kate Wilkins.
